Preparing and Slicing Your Bananas
Start by peeling two medium bananas. Slice them into uniform rounds, about 1/4-inch thick. This ensures each bite has the perfect balance of texture and flavor. Place the slices on a parchment-lined baking sheet, leaving space between them.
Creating Perfect Peanut Butter Sandwiches
Take one banana slice and spread a thin layer of natural peanut butter on top. Place another slice on top to create a mini sandwich. Repeat this process until all slices are used. For best results, freeze the sandwiches for about 45 minutes. This step helps maintain their structure during the next phase.
Once frozen, the bites are ready for dipping. The short freezer time ensures they stay firm and don’t lose their shape. This attention to detail makes all the difference in the final product.

Freezing Techniques to Maintain Texture
To keep your bites from becoming too soft, use two baking sheets. This prevents uneven thawing and helps the chocolate set evenly. Freeze the slices for at least 30 minutes before dipping them in melted chocolate chips. This step ensures they stay firm and retain their shape.
For the best results, follow these freezing times:
Step | Time |
---|---|
Freeze banana slices | 45 minutes |
Freeze dipped bites | 1-2 hours |
Store in airtight container | Up to 1 month |

Must-Have Items for a Smooth Cooking Process
Start with a sharp knife. It’s essential for slicing fruit evenly and safely. A dull knife can make the process frustrating and increase the risk of accidents. Pair it with a sturdy cutting board for stability.
Parchment paper is another key item. It prevents sticking and makes cleanup a breeze. If you don’t have parchment paper, wax paper or aluminum foil can work as alternatives. Place the slices on a baking sheet lined with parchment for even freezing.
A microwave-safe bowl is crucial for melting chocolate chips. Glass or ceramic bowls are ideal because they distribute heat evenly. Stir the chocolate with a fork to ensure a smooth consistency.
Finally, a baking sheet is necessary for freezing the bites. Use two sheets if you’re making a large batch to prevent overcrowding. This ensures the chocolate sets evenly and maintains the shape of the dessert.

Alternate Nut Butters and Chocolate Options
If you’re looking to switch things up, try using almond or cashew butter instead of the traditional option. Almond butter adds a slightly sweet and nutty flavor, while cashew butter offers a creamier texture. Both are rich in fiber and vitamins, making them excellent alternatives.
When it comes to chocolate, you’re not limited to one type. Milk chocolate brings a sweeter taste, while white chocolate offers a creamy richness. Dark chocolate, on the other hand, provides a bold flavor and is packed with antioxidants. Experiment with different types to find your perfect match.
Adding a Twist: Sea Salt, Other Fruits, and More
For a gourmet touch, sprinkle a pinch of flaky sea salt over your bites. The salt enhances the sweetness of the chocolate and adds a delightful contrast. You can also incorporate other fruits like strawberries or raspberries for a burst of freshness.
Here are some creative ideas to try:
- Use shredded coconut for a tropical twist.
- Add chopped nuts for extra crunch.
- Mix in dried fruits like cranberries or apricots.

Secrets to a Perfect Chocolate Dip
To create a smooth, even coating, start by melting your chocolate in a microwave-safe bowl. Stir frequently to avoid seizing. For best results, use a ratio of 1:1 between chocolate and peanut butter. This ensures a balanced flavor and consistency.
When dipping, work quickly while the banana slice is still frozen. This prevents the chocolate from melting unevenly. For a polished look, dip only half of each bite. Use parchment paper to let the chocolate covered bites set without sticking.
Managing Timing and Texture for Best Results
Timing is crucial for maintaining the perfect texture. Freeze your frozen banana slices for at least 30 minutes before dipping. This keeps them firm and prevents moisture from affecting the chocolate. After dipping, freeze the bites for another 1-2 hours to set the coating.
Here are some troubleshooting tips to avoid common issues:
- If the chocolate seizes, add a teaspoon of coconut oil to restore smoothness.
- To prevent thawing, work in small batches and keep the bites cold.
- Use two baking sheets to ensure even freezing and avoid overcrowding.
